Cora Jade’s match against Jordynne Grace on the March 4 episode of WWE NXT was cut short after she suffered a concussion. The injury led to an abrupt stoppage, raising concerns among fans about her condition. However, Jade has wasted no time returning to work, sharing photos of herself training at the gym just days after the incident.
Her return to training is a positive sign as she works through WWE’s concussion protocol. Reports confirmed that she sustained the injury after an awkward impact with the turnbuckle, struggling to continue before officials intervened. Initial concerns about a possible knee injury were dismissed, with the focus solely on her recovery from the concussion.
WWE maintains strict policies regarding head injuries, making it unclear when Jade will be cleared for action.
